A pretty good/bad story. Kids thirteen and up would probably enjoy this story. I rated this book thirteen and up because one of the main themes is sexting. One of the main characters is asked by an older student to send him a picture of herself. The story also talks about young love. There is infrequent cursing that includes REALLY bad words. In the end of the book, the main characters band together and try to solve their problems. Overall its one of the most inappropriate book I have read. I don't really recommend it to anyone under 13. Bridget (Bridge) is the the main character of the book Goodbye Stranger, she survived from a car crash when she was 8 years old, she was roller skating with her friend and was not concentrating on where she was going. When she returned to school her friend Zoe made a new friend Emily, and they made a pact to always draw animals below their names on worksheets and never fight. But when they arrived in 7th grade everything changed, her friends didn't draw animals below their names anymore, and everyone changed, they started to fight a little, the 3 girls face different types of obstacles throughout this book . I would recommend this book, it's a very good book. (Ellery. Grade 7)
